ETSI standard EN301 893 V1.7.1, the European Union’s harmonized radio standard for unlicensed devices operating in the 5150~5350 MHz and 5470~5725 MHz frequency bands, has DFS requirements. It specifies the types of radar waveforms that devices operating in 5250~5350 MHz and 5470~5725 MHz should be able to detect. The detailed parameters are listed in the table below.
Radar type 1~4 are constant PRF based signals. Radar type 4 uses a chirp signal with ±2.5 MHz frequency deviation. Radar type 5 and 6 are single pulse based staggered PRF radar test signals using 2 or 3 different PRF values, see Figure 1. For radar type 5, the difference between the PRF values shall be between 20 and 50 Hz. For radar type 6, the difference shall be between 80 and 400 Hz.
Radar Type | Pulse Width (μs) | Pulse Repetition Frequency PRF(Hz) | Number of Different PRFs | Number of Pulses per Burst |
---|---|---|---|---|
Ref. | 1 | 700 | 1 | 18 |
1 | 0.5~5 | 200~1000 | 1 | 10 |
2 | 0.5~15 | 200~1600 | 1 | 15 |
3 | 0.5~15 | 2300~4000 | 1 | 25 |
4 | 20~30 | 2000~4000 | 1 | 20 |
5 | 0.5~2 | 300~400 | 2 or 3 | 10 |
6 | 0.5~2 | 400~1200 | 2 or 3 | 15 |
